                                Here's an interesting book reference:

                                Against the Grain - The History of Buffalo's First Ward, by Timothy Bohen(e) (Bohene Books LLC, 2012, ISBN 978-0-615-62052-7)

                                Bohen wrote a first-class historical narrative, packed with references. Contained within is numerous references about the geology of the waterfront.
